Recall 92049

  • USA Recall: If the switch fails, it could overheat, smoke, and cause a fire. a switch failure, and a fire, could occur even if the vehicle is not in use. as a precaution, owners are advised to park outside until the recall repair has been performed.
    Honda is recalling certain model year 2002-2006 cr-v passenger vehicles, manufactured from february 19, 2002, through july 28, 2006. the driver-side power window switch may fail or melt.

    Corrective Action:
    Honda will notify owners, and dealers will inspect and repair the switches, as necessary, free of charge. the safety recall began on november 2, 2012. owners may contact honda at 1-800-999-1009.

    Additional Notes:
    Honda's campaign recall number is s61. owners may also contact the national highway traffic safety administration vehicle safety hotline at 1-888-327-4236 (tty 1-800-424-9153), or go to www.safercar.gov.
